As the first long-term support release of the 12.x generation and a Network Management release , ArcGIS Enterprise 12.1 delivers meaningful updates for GIS administrators, IT professionals, GIS analysts, and developers alike. Get a glimpse of what's new with the highlights below and visit the "What's New" blog to explore these updates in more detail.
Key Features of ArcGIS Enterprise 12.1:
- The ArcGIS Enterprise metrics API, now available for Windows and Linux deployments, provides enhanced observability by capturing information about your system and the machines on which your ArcGIS Enterprise components are running.
- Certificate management is now streamlined with the ability to update ArcGIS Enterprise certificates without requiring a restart of software components, easing the operational burden of keeping certificates current as maximum certificate lifecycles continue to shorten.
- The response caching capability has been improved to increase the scalability and performance of both feature layers and map image layers, expanding on existing caching support for hosted feature layers to deliver faster, more consistent service.
- The ArcGIS Enterprise product documentation website was refreshed with a modern design and improved information architecture, improving information discoverability and providing greater consistency with other ArcGIS documentation pages. The new design is intentionally tailored to common activities in your work with ArcGIS Enterprise.
- ArcGIS Data Pipelines, a no-code, visual data engineering capability that makes it easy to prepare and integrate data for mapping and analysis workflows, is now generally available and ready for production use after being introduced as a beta feature in ArcGIS Enterprise 12.0. ArcGIS Data Pipelines is included with ArcGIS Enterprise Advanced.
- ArcGIS Pipeline Referencing, ArcGIS Data Reviewer, and ArcGIS Roads and Highways are now supported on Linux operating systems, making these specialized capabilities available to organizations taking advantage of the Linux deployment option.
